Sexual Abuse therapists in Anacortes, Washington Statistics
Sexual Abuse therapists in Anacortes, Washington average 16 years of experience and charge around $204 per session. 100% offer online sessions. The top treatment approaches are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) (74%), Acceptance & Commitment Therapy (ACT) (41%), and Person-Centered Therapy (Rogerian) (40%).
